A couple of men lower the Coral Reef hydroplane into the water in this color photo. The photo is autographed by Harry Reeves, who drove this hydroplane and was a successful driver. In the 1958 Gold Cup in Seattle, Reeves was a rookie and wasn't considered to be a contender. The previous week, Reeves had won a race on Seattle's Green Lake driving Ope, a hydroplane named after his wife, Opal. Then driving Coral Reef, which was owned by Austin Snell, Reeves finished second and first in his preliminary heats. Then in the finals, Reeves narrowly lost to Hawaii Kai.Lexicon
